X-Git-Url: https://git.saurik.com/wxWidgets.git/blobdiff_plain/d4f392ea20e048c68626a14181cbf78c8baff3a5..763163a80ae0d5a0684633e72f928302578c1214:/src/msw/cursor.cpp diff --git a/src/msw/cursor.cpp b/src/msw/cursor.cpp index 11515894a7..0583a2f209 100644 --- a/src/msw/cursor.cpp +++ b/src/msw/cursor.cpp @@ -219,32 +219,17 @@ wxCursor::wxCursor(const wxImage& image) } #endif // wxUSE_IMAGE -wxCursor::wxCursor(const char WXUNUSED(bits)[], - int WXUNUSED(width), - int WXUNUSED(height), - int WXUNUSED(hotSpotX), int WXUNUSED(hotSpotY), - const char WXUNUSED(maskBits)[]) -{ -} - // MicroWin doesn't have support needed for the other ctors #ifdef __WXMICROWIN__ -wxCursor::wxCursor(const wxString& WXUNUSED(filename), - long WXUNUSED(kind), - int WXUNUSED(hotSpotX), - int WXUNUSED(hotSpotY)) -{ -} - -wxCursor::wxCursor(int WXUNUSED(cursor_type)) +wxCursor::InitFromStock(wxStockCursor WXUNUSED(cursor_type)) { } #else // !__WXMICROWIN__ wxCursor::wxCursor(const wxString& filename, - long kind, + wxBitmapType kind, int hotSpotX, int hotSpotY) { @@ -280,7 +265,7 @@ wxCursor::wxCursor(const wxString& filename, break; default: - wxFAIL_MSG( _T("unknown cursor resource type") ); + wxLogError( _T("unknown cursor resource type '%d'"), kind ); hcursor = NULL; } @@ -292,7 +277,7 @@ wxCursor::wxCursor(const wxString& filename, } // Cursors by stock number -wxCursor::wxCursor(wxStockCursor idCursor) +void wxCursor::InitFromStock(wxStockCursor idCursor) { // all wxWidgets standard cursors static const struct StdCursor